Milwaukee Bucks forward Giannis Antetokounmpo has been suspended one game without pay for running over Chicago Bulls forward Mike Dunleavy, it was announced today by Rod Thorn, President, Basketball Operations.

The incident, which resulted in a Flagrant Foul 2 and ejection for Antetokounmpo, occurred with 1:34 remaining in the second quarter of Milwaukee’s 120-66 loss to the Bulls on Thursday, April 30, at Bradley Center. In addition, Dunleavy’s contact, at 11.05 of the 1st period, to the jaw of Michael Carter-Williams has been upgraded to a Flagrant Foul 1.

Antetokounmpo will be suspended for the first game of the 2015-16 NBA regular season for which he is eligible and physically able to play.
